Goa airport logs its highest flight traffic on Jan 1: AAI

Panaji: Goa’s Dabolim airport dealt with a report 104 flights over a 24-hour interval on January 1 owing to the push of vacationers and others who visited the coastal state to have a good time Christmas and New 12 months, the Airports Authority of India (AAI) mentioned.

AAI, which handles the passenger terminal of the Goa Worldwide Airport in Dabolim, mentioned the airport beat its earlier report of 102 flights it clocked on January 2 final 12 months. To make sure 104 flights embody 104 arrivals and as many departures.

“On 01st January 2023, Goa Worldwide Airport dealt with 104 arrivals and 104 departures with 13,147 Arrival Pax and 17,335 Departure Pax,” the AAI mentioned.

On Monday, the determine is anticipated to return to 95 two-way flights, together with these ferrying home and worldwide passengers. Based on officers, the Dabolim airport on a mean handles 85 to 95 two-way flights in a day.

Tourism in Goa peaks over the last week of the 12 months, when hundreds of vacationers from throughout the nation and overseas flock the coastal state to have a good time Christmas and New 12 months.

“We try to make sure a hassle-free transit expertise for our esteemed visitors on the airport,” the AAI mentioned.

Flights to and from Goa witnessed large demand during the last weekend with costs hovering as much as 4 instances the “regular” airfare, mentioned an official.

Later this week, the Manohar Worldwide Airport (MIA) in North Goa, which was inaugurated by Prime Minister Narendra Modi on December 11 final 12 months, will start home operations and is more likely to ease the passenger load on the Dabolim airport.
